| DTC Code | DTC Name |
|---|---|
| C1B18/28 | Direct Advance Wheel Angle Standard Deviation Detect |
DESCRIPTION
When the DRS ECU (rear steering control ECU) detects a problem with the straight-ahead steering angle due to a deviation in the actuator neutral position, DTC C1B18/28 is stored.
| DTC No. | Detection Item | DTC Detection Condition | Trouble Area | Warning Indicate | Return-to-normal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| C1B18/28 | Direct Advance Wheel Angle Standard Deviation Detect | The straight-ahead steering angle does not match the one from the previous trip due to a deviation in the actuator neutral position. | Rear steering link assembly | Comes on | Engine switch on (IG) again |
C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T
Note
If the rear steering link assembly or the rear suspension is removed and installed, replaced, or adjusted, after performing actuator calibration value initialization, perform neutral position memorization and motor rotation angle sensor calibration.
Since DTC C15C9/76 is stored in the VGRS ECU (front steering control ECU), after performing repairs on the dynamic rear steering system, clear the DTCs for the VGRS system.
Check if the suspension, steering wheel assembly, tires or other parts were replaced or if an alignment adjustment was performed before DTC C1B18/28 was stored.
